Subject: Memtrace cut-over complete

Team,

Cut-over to Memtrace v2 for GPU memory profiling finished last night. Old v1 agents are disabled; any tickets referencing v1 dashboards should be closed as resolved-by-migration. Sampling overhead is now under 2% and allocation traces include kernel names. Known gap: profiles older than 30 days were not migrated. Point customers at the v2 docs for setup questions. For reference when troubleshooting, the agent now runs with the following configuration.

settings of bagaf-bawip:
[aldax]
port = 5000
region = south-4
host = aldax.brasklabs.corp
team = brivan
timeout_ms = 2000
retries = 2

For future maintainers: the slow memory growth in the Pictavault thumbnail cache traces to evicted entries keeping decoded bitmaps alive via a listener that was never unregistered. The interim fix bounds the listener list and forces a purge at 80% heap; the proper fix (weak references plus explicit lifecycle hooks) is half-implemented on the cache-rework branch. Heap snapshots and reproduction steps are attached to the tracking ticket. Ongoing ownership of this work now transfers to the engineer named below.

signatory, yahog-badug: Quenix Ulaael

## Connection Pooling — Onboarding Notes

The Harrowgate API uses a shared pool (via the Tressel driver) capped at 40 connections per instance; exceeding this starves the reporting jobs, so do not raise it without checking the nightly batch schedule. Pool settings live in the service env file: `POOL_MAX=40`, `POOL_IDLE_MS=30000`. The pool authenticates to the primary with a dedicated credential, which must appear on the line immediately following the pool settings.

secret setting of yagep-bahif: LEDGER_TOKEN8=7eb0ad88